Default 6.5l cuts out

I have a 1995 6.5l 3500 GMC the problem is it cuts out at steady throttle around 55 mph doest stop running just bucks coughs then goes on. Problem is intermittent. A check of the computer shows the boost sensor bad but really dont think it sould cause the problem

Thats the map sensor, it tells the ecm whether to fuel or defuel. Than can def be the problem.

aside from the map sensor check your lift pump and ops
my truck i would keep the throttle and it would do the same thing. put a new ops in and it stopped
